Meritor WABCO Vehicle Control Systems has introduced SmartTrac, a suite of anti-lock braking, automatic traction control and stability control systems for commercial vehicles. The system uses advanced electronic control units with enhanced capabilities to help North American truck operators with more options to meet their operational needs, the company stated.
The family of stability control systems is currently available immediately as a factory-installation option at several truck, tractor and trailer OEMs. The family encompasses anti-lock braking systems (ABS), automatic traction control (ATC), and stability control systems – designed for vehicle applications like commercial trucks and trailers, construction, fire and rescue, bus and coach, and military.
The company said the family of solutions integrates the following active safety systems it offers: electronic stability control (ESC) that combines roll stability control (RSC) with the added capability of yaw or rotational control; RSC, which provides vehicle rollover stability with the fewest components, maintenance requirements and lowest cost; and RSSplus, an advanced two-modulator valve, trailer only, stability control system that integrates with the trailer’s anti-lock braking system.
The system is also said to offer monitoring and telematics, plus improved diagnostics and event recording that can capture data about braking and stability control events that fleet managers can use to identify trends and build more effective driver training programs.
